Nexant Awarded Climate Registered(TM) Gold Status, Joining Ranks of US Climate Leaders

SAN FRANCISCO, Dec. 10, 2019 /PRNewswire/ -- Nexant, a provider of utility services and energy consulting, achieved a Climate Registered(TM) Gold award by The Climate Registry. Nexant earned this recognition by publicly reporting a third-party verified greenhouse gas (GHG) emissions inventory for its operations and developing performance metrics. The Climate Registry is a nonprofit organization that is governed by U.S. states and operates the Carbon Footprint Registry, which is North America's largest voluntary registry for GHG emissions.

Nexant pledges to continually improve the identification, measurement, and mitigation of the company's environmental footprint across all aspects of our operations, including infrastructure, equipment, travel, transit, and procurement. In 2019, Nexant's GHG reporting parameters expanded beyond North America to cover all global office emissions. Nexant reports and verifies Scope 2 emissions, which are produced by purchased electricity, gas, and steam at Nexant offices, and Scope 3 emissions, which are produced by commuting or business travel.

As part of Nexant's carbon neutrality pledge, they have purchased offsets since 2008 for emissions quantified from North America. They will continue to purchase offsets to cover verified Scope 2 and 3 global emissions with the goal of maintaining carbon neutrality.

About The Climate Registry
The Climate Registry is a non-profit organization governed by U.S. states and Canadian provinces and territories. The Climate Registry designs and operates voluntary and compliance GHG reporting programs globally, and assists organizations in measuring, reporting and verifying (MRV) the carbon in their operations in order to manage and reduce it. TCR also builds GHG MRV capacity in sub-national and national governments, and spearheads innovative projects such as the Water-Energy Nexus Registry. Find out more at www.theclimateregistry.org.
